  • Parc Naturel Departemental de la Grande Corniche - The Corniche Roads of the French Riviera consist of three routes following the mountainous stretch from Nice to Menton. The Corniche offers dramatic coastal views which can be discovered by car through three scenic routes: the Grande Corniche is the highest and most spectacular.
  • Fort de la Revere - The fort of La Revère, briefly called Fort Anselme, is a military structure built end of XIXth century above the village of Èze in the forest park of the Grande Corniche. Located at an altitude of 696 meters, it dominates the entire coastline from Italy to the Esterel and the Alps, probably the most intense panoramic view of the French Riviera, breathtaking 360°.
